Queso para freer is a cheese like halloumi that originates in Central America: it's made from cow's milk and can withstand high temperatures while still holding its shape without melting. (a high melting point and the ability to holds its shape when heated) as halloumi, your best choices are queso para freir, queso panela, paneer, kefalotyri, and Queso Blanco. If youre looking for a cheese that has the same melting proprieties (a high melting point and the ability to holds its shape when heated) as halloumi, your best choices are queso para freir, queso panela, paneer, kefalotyri, and Queso Blanco. Fried graviera, along with feta, kefalotyri, and halloumi, is a key ingredient of a typical Greek dish called saganki: an appetizer made of fried cheese and served with pepper, lemon, and bread. Halloumi is a white, semi-hard, brined cheese made from goats milk, sheeps milk, or a mixture of the two.
